From aa0f1dcbda5d5733f4d911c43c0d23cf85d0c530 Mon Sep 17 00:00:00 2001 From: nobu Date: Tue, 15 Aug 2017 13:53:38 +0000 Subject: [PATCH] parse.y: removed useless check * parse.y (singleton): literal nodes are always value expressions, no check is necessary. git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@59601 b2dd03c8-39d4-4d8f-98ff-823fe69b080e --- parse.y | 1 + 1 file changed, 1 insertion(+) diff --git a/parse.y b/parse.y index 1c8cd9999f..ebf06a5c2d 100644 --- a/parse.y +++ b/parse.y @@ -4673,6 +4673,7 @@ singleton : var_ref case NODE_ARRAY: case NODE_ZARRAY: yyerror("can't define singleton method for literals"); + break; default: value_expr($3); break;